How they compare

Fiji currently reports 452.2 kilowatt-hours against 440.36 kilowatt-hours in France, a difference of 11.84 kilowatt-hours.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 25 shared years of data; in 2000 it was France ahead.

Fiji ranks 130th and France ranks 132nd of 208 countries.

France has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Fiji France Difference Ahead
2000s 358.42 kilowatt-hours 882.65 kilowatt-hours 524.23 kilowatt-hours France
2010s 459.47 kilowatt-hours 824.05 kilowatt-hours 364.57 kilowatt-hours France
2020s 447.4 kilowatt-hours 686.54 kilowatt-hours 239.14 kilowatt-hours France

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
